Are you looking for a way to deliver, track, and manage your educational content and training programs? Learning management system (LMS) selection is an important decision that impacts the sustainability, scalability, and success of your organization — whether you’re running a coaching business, a corporate training program, or an online course platform.

Choosing a LMS can impact engagement, ROI, and training outcomes, which is why it’s not only about the features included in a LMS, it’s about ease of use and alignment with your goals and vision.

Deciding how to choose a LMS can be a tad bit overwhelming with the number of options out there… How do you choose the best LMS? What are the benefits of a LMS? What are the key features you should be looking at? How do you evaluate each LMS?

Luckily for you, we have carefully crafted an expert LMS decision guide on how to choose the best LMS for your organization’s needs, goals, and resources. This step-by-step guide will help you simplify the LMS selection process — with some helpful downloadable comparison templates — allowing you to confidently select a suitable LMS for your organization. 

Ready to learn how to choose an LMS? Let’s get started. 

Skip ahead: 

Related: How to Build A Scalable B2B Online Learning Experience

Why choosing the right LMS matters

Before we dive into our LMS decision guide and uncover how to pick the best LMS for companies, let’s examine why choosing the right LMS is crucial to the success of your organization. 

A learning management system is a software platform that allows educators, trainers, or businesses to create and organize learning materials, monitor learner progress, and facilitate interaction and feedback. 

Essentially, a LMS streamlines the processes of administration, reporting, documentation, tracking, and automation; this provides structure for interactions within and outside of organizations, allowing team members to deliver educational content and fulfill necessary learning objectives. 

Benefits of choosing the right LMS for your organization include:

  • Learner engagement and experience – An intuitive and user-friendly LMS engages learners and reduces friction. A poor interface can lead to frustration and impact learning outcomes.
  • Scalability and flexibility – The right LMS can grow with your organization, seamlessly accommodating new users, courses, and features without a system overhaul.
  • Alignment with goals – Every organization has different objectives, such as selling online courses, community-based learning, or compliance training. The right LMS should support your organization’s specific goals (e.g., certifications, monetization, or tracking competencies).
  • Time and cost efficiency – A well-chosen LMS streamlines administrative tasks and automates repetitive work, saving time and reducing the need for technical support.
  • Data and analytics – Tracking learner progress, engagement rates, and completion metrics allows your organization to improve content and outcomes through data-driven decisions.
  • Integration with your existing ecosystem – The right LMS will be able to integrate seamlessly with your existing tools (e.g., email marketing, payment systems, or HR software), creating a cohesive workflow.
  • Support and reliability – Strong support from your LMS provider ensures security, stability, and evolving functionality.

A well-implemented LMS can transform how learning happens in an organization by creating a more personalized, scalable, and impactful experience for both learners and administrators. A well-suited LMS allows for faster onboarding, better engagement, and more efficient training delivery.

On the other hand, a LMS that is a poor fit for your organization could lead to adoption failure, internal friction, and wasted time, money, and resources. These are easily avoidable — so it’s wise to be choosy when shopping around!

Related: How To Build A Business Case For Your LMS and Maximize Its Efficiency and ROI

Step-by-Step LMS decision guide

There are many platforms out there that claim to be “the best LMS for companies” – however, how do you choose the best LMS for your organization?

We have put together a step-by-step LMS decision checklist that provides a structured framework to help inform your selection process when looking to integrate a LMS into your company. 

1. Define your goals

This may seem obvious, but defining your business goals is the most essential step when it comes to LMS selection. Before diving into things like features and pricing, get crystal clear on what you need your LMS to accomplish.

  • Internal vs. external training

Do you want your LMS to be geared towards internal training (such as employees and contractors) or external audiences (such as customers, students, or partners)? Defining the objective of your LMS will weed out the platforms that won’t be as useful to you. 

  • Monetization vs. workforce enablement

Is your company focused more on monetization (such as selling courses and subscriptions) or enablement (such as skill-building, onboarding, and engagement)?

  • Training vs. learner engagement 

What is the overall goal of your organization – do you prioritize compliance and certifications, learning engagement, or standardized onboarding?

Why this matters: 

Be specific when defining your goals!

Your organization’s goals will influence everything from design and features to the type of analytics you need in a LMS platform. A compliance-driven enterprise might need deep reporting and user tracking, while a coaching business may value community features and e-commerce integrations.

2. Understand your users

Your LMS is only as effective as its user experience. To select the best LMS for your organization, you’ll need to know exactly who will be using the system — and how.

User groups to consider:

Who is the target user group for your LMS? This will greatly impact what kind of features you need your system to have. Here are the main LMS user groups.

  • Admins and operations – Those who manage users, settings, and content
  • Facilitators and instructors – Those who create and deliver learning content
  • Learners and students – Those who take courses or participate in the learning or training experience
User considerations:
  • What devices will they use most (desktop, tablet, mobile)?
  • Do learners prefer structured paths, self-paced learning, or social/community-based learning?
  • Will there be language accommodations or accessibility considerations?

Why this matters:

Understanding your audience ensures you select a LMS platform that feels intuitive and welcoming — not clunky or confusing. This directly affects adoption and engagement, so you’ll want to choose wisely to ensure the smoothest transition. 

3. Set your budget and resources

When choosing the right LMS for your company, budget is a main factor that influences what kind of platform you’ll go for. This is why it’s extremely important to consider your goals and understand your users — if you don’t have the biggest budget, you’ll want to get the most bang for your buck.

Selecting a LMS platform involves more than just subscription fees — look at the total cost of ownership.

LMS budget considerations:
  • Platform cost – What are the monthly/yearly pricing tiers?
  • Customization fees or add-ons – What kind of features are included in the platform cost? Are you able to purchase additional add-ons if needed?
  • Cost of integrations or third-party tools – What is the pricing structure when it comes to adding extra support tools? Is this an option?
  • Support plans or service level agreements – What is the cost to add 24/7 support for your team and users?
Team resources:

Consider what internal resources your organization has to help run your LMS — your existing resources are a key factor to consider when thinking about which LMS to choose.

  • Do you have an in-house team to manage setup and ongoing administration for your LMS?
  • Do you have an existing team that is in charge of creating or migrating content, or will you need to hire new team members to support this?
  • Will you need ongoing IT support or instructional design help?

Why this matters:
 

A low-cost LMS can become expensive if you lack the resources to manage it. Opting for a more premium LMS may offer bundled services — that include things like integrations or customizable tools — saving you time and effort in the long run.

4. Prioritize must-have features

There are certain features in a LMS that may be non-negotiable for your organization. Create a feature checklist (or download the one we have created below) that directly supports your goals and user needs. Avoid being distracted by flashy extras that don’t serve your purpose or mission.

Common feature must-haves:

  • Analytics and reporting (completion rates, quiz scores, user engagement)
  • Mobile responsiveness or a dedicated mobile app
  • E-commerce (subscriptions, bundles, coupon codes)
  • Content formats (video, SCORM, PDFs, assessments, certificates, gamification, microlearning)
  • Integrations (Zoom, Google Workspace, Slack, CRM, HR tools)
  • Technical support (chat, email, 24/7, onboarding assistance)

Create a shortlist of 3–5 key LMS features based on feedback from internal stakeholders — especially end users and admin roles.

Why this matters:


Choosing a LMS platform that meets your non-negotiables ensures long-term business success and helps avoid frustrating workarounds.

5. Evaluate Delivery Model: SaaS vs Self-Hosted

Your organization’s LMS can either live in the cloud (SaaS) or on your own servers (self-hosted). Each option has distinct pros and cons — when comparing different LMS systems, it’s important to take these factors into consideration. 

SaaS (cloud-based LMS):
  • Pros: Easy setup, automatic updates, secure, accessible from anywhere
  • Cons: Limited customization, ongoing subscription costs
  • Examples: Thinkific, LearnWorlds, TalentLMS
Self-hosted LMS (open-source or custom builds):
  • Pros: Full control over customization and can be cost-effective at scale
  • Cons: Requires technical expertise, manual updates and maintenance, higher upfront costs
  • Examples: Moodle, Totara, Open edX

Why this matters:

A SaaS vs. self-hosted LMS will be very different from each other in terms of set-up and maintenance, which is why it’s crucial to be very clear on which is the best delivery model for your organization.

An SaaS LMS platform is more ideal for fast deployment and minimal IT burden, while a self-hosted system LMS platform is more suited towards organizations needing high levels of customization or for those working in highly secure environments.

Related: LMS Reporting: Leveraging Analytics for Student Engagement Insights

LMS comparison chart template

Choosing an LMS is not just a technical decision — it’s a strategic one. The right platform aligns with your goals, enhances the user experience, and grows with your organization. Now that you know how to choose an LMS based on your organizational needs, you’ll need a system for comparing the best LMS platforms out there for your industry. 

Pro tip: Share these tables with stakeholders in your company to get a feel for the best suited LMS. 

Click here to see a list of the best white-label LMS platforms in 2025, and use the following LMS comparison chart template to inform your selection process.

Download our LMS comparison chart template here.

Platform NamePricing StructureTarget User BaseMain FeaturesSupport LevelsTrial or Demo Options
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.

LMS decision matrix template

Once you list all the potential LMS platforms your organization would be interested in using, narrow down your top three choices. Next, use the table to rate each LMS — once you’ve finished, add up the scores to see which LMS platform is the most compatible with your organization’s needs.

Download our decision matrix template here.

CategoryCriteriaWeightLMS ALMS BLMS C
Goals AlignmentSupports internal & external training
Monetization features
Compliance & certification support
Supports learner engagement strategies
User ExperienceIntuitive for learners
Admin dashboard is user-friendly
Mobile-responsive or has app
Multi-language and accessibility support
Features & FunctionalityCustomizable learning paths
Built-in assessments and quizzes
Reporting & analytics
Gamification & interactive learning
Artificial intelligence (AI) features
Community & social features
Certificate generation
SCORM or xAPI support
Technical ConsiderationsSaaS model
Self-hosted model
Integrates with existing tools
In-depth analytics
Security and data privacy standards
Single Sign-On (SSO) available
Support & PricingTransparent pricing model
Offers onboarding and training support
Customer service availability (24/7, chat, etc.)
Fits within company budget

Instructions:

  1. Assign a weight out of 5 (0 = not important, 5 = very important) under the weight column to gauge how important each criteria item is in a LMS for your business.
  2. List your top three choices for LMS platforms, and assign each LMS a score out of 5 (0 = not supported, 5 = excellent support) for each criteria.
  3. Multiply the weight × score to get a weighted score per row.
  4. Add up the totals to compare LMS options objectively.

Related: B2B Online Course Sales: 5 Strategies for Increasing Your Revenue

How to choose an LMS: Make a decision that supports your strategy

The best way to find a suitable LMS platform for your organization is to research and compare — there is no one-size-fits-all. The best LMS is the one that aligns with your specific goals, users, and resources. 

Here are some final tips in our LMS decision guide:

  • Assess your organization’s needs and objectives
  • Involve key internal voices and stakeholders early on
  • Define your budget and consider the cost of total ownership 
  • Explore pricing models
  • Assign team members to support LMS development
  • Prioritize specific features 
  • Look at integration with existing systems
  • Request a demo and prepare a list of questions
  • Determine the ROI of a potential LMS

Thinkific Plus is a highly scalable, standout white-label LMS, allowing businesses to deliver fully branded online learning experiences. A dedicated Customer Success Manager is provided to guide you every step of the way, helping you grow your learning platform under your brand name. With flexible customization options and unlimited courses, digital downloads, websites, landing pages, and custom domains, it’s the perfect LMS solution for enterprises who want to scale their educational offerings without compromising on brand integrity.

Learn more: Download our free Thinkific Plus Evaluation Guide to explore LMS features, pricing, and benefits in more detail. If you’re ready to jump in, contact the Thinkific Plus team for a quote.

Remember, choosing the right LMS platform allows your company to refine training or learning processes, enhance user experiences, and move closer towards achieving goals. This is a huge decision that can greatly impact an organization — by following this step-by-step approach and our LMS decision guide, you’ll be equipped to make a confident, future-proof choice when it comes to learning management system selection.

Maddie Martin

Most Recent Blog Posts